What are the responsibilities and job description for the Line Mechanic position at MidAmerican Energy Company?

Job Description

Under general supervision, works alone or with a crew to install and maintain electric distribution and transmission systems. Includes all overhead, underground facilities and other utilities, which includes installing, but not connecting gas pipe.

Responsibilities

Performs the duties of Electric Service Technician, Utility Operator and Meter Utility Person. Performs all work in a safe manner. Complies with all applicable safety rules, regulations and procedures. Performs all work that they are qualified and trained to do in a manner to protect themselves, their fellow employees and the public from injury. Installs, changes, transfers, moves and removes poles, poles line hardware, guys, transformers, lightning arresters, streetlight equipment, electrical cable, gas pipe, cross-arms, energized conductors, insulators, conduit, capacitor bank controls and any and all forms of electrical material and accessories utilized in the construction, maintenance, and operation of electric circuits. Installs, uses and removes protective equipment and devices on energized electric circuits of all voltages. Works with hot line tools on circuits. Performs work on energized circuits of all voltages. Performs steel tower structural work including the erection and removal and repair of steel towers and electrical equipment used in connection therewith. Works with electrical instruments such as voltmeters, ammeters, fault locators, etc. Reads meters. Operates switches and cutouts in transmission and distribution circuits. Patrols transmission and distribution circuits as assigned. Inspects poles and towers, making climbing inspections of conductors and equipment. Drives truck and is responsible for truck, tools, and equipment carried thereon. Must be familiar with and capable of operating all types of equipment associated with the work being performed. Locates underground gas and electric facilities in conjunction with their work. Additionally, performs locates where no Locator/Leak Surveyors exist. Contacts property owners on tree trimming matters. Performs minor tree trimming, cutting brush, removing line detriments to the extent necessary in performance of regular duties. Responsible for completing written reports on fieldwork and proper accounting for materials and time associated with each job. Performs public contacts when necessary. Leads, trains and instructs employees in their work including switching. Installs, removes, changes and turns on or off existing meters of the following classes: Sets voltage recording devices Single and three phase self-contained meters through Class 320 Network meters through Class 320 Changes bill group on demand meters as needed. (Note: This does not include meter types or situations that require programming for installation) Performs duties in Company and customer substations to restore service and perform diagnostics to include: switching, analyzing and communicating relay targets, amp readings, voltage readings, breaker/recloser count or values, voltage regulator information, load tap changer information and similar work to restore service. Operates substation equipment to include: open/close breakers and reclosers, operate load tap changers and voltage regulator controls, install fuses and similar work to restore service as well as other operations consistent with training and ability.

About Us

MidAmerican Energy Company, a Midwest utility, provides regulated electric and natural gas service to more than 1.6 million customers in Illinois, Iowa, Nebraska and South Dakota. The company owns and operates a portfolio of power-generating assets, approximately 61% of which is wind generation.
